This extraordinary artwork offers a unique glimpse into the world of space exploration, as it portrays an authentic Apollo 16 space suit, meticulously painted from life with the real suit on loan from NASA. This print is a part of Schmidt's exclusive series of paintings created during his residency with the NASA art program, where he was granted unparalleled access to the NASA archive, enabling him to capture moments inaccessible to the general public.

 Charles Schmidt's artistic journey with NASA began with his awe-inspiring painting chronicling the space shuttle launch of Columbia during the STS-5 mission. His keen eye and unparalleled talent brought these historic moments to life on canvas, and one of his paintings, dedicated to the space shuttle tragedy, now resides in the hallowed halls of the Brumidi Corridor in the United States Capitol.

 As a Professor Emeritus at Tyler School of Art, Temple University in Philadelphia, Charles Schmidt brings decades of artistic expertise and a profound connection to the world of space exploration to this limited-edition print - a must-have for art enthusiasts and space aficionados alike.
